Design and Portability
The design of a wheeled ballistic shield is fundamental to its effectiveness. Key aspects to consider include:
- Weight: Ensure that the shield is lightweight enough for easy maneuverability without sacrificing protection.
- Wheeled Base: A robust wheeled base provides smooth movement across various terrains. Look for durable wheels that can withstand wear and tear.
- Compact Size When Folded: The shield should fold or collapse for easy transport and storage, especially crucial for tactical operations.
Ballistic Rating
Understanding the ballistic rating of a wheeled ballistic shield is essential for assessing its protective capabilities. Common ratings include:
- NIJ Level IIIA: This rating protects against handgun rounds, including .44 Magnum and .357 SIG.
- NIJ Level III: This level offers protection against rifle rounds, such as 7.62mm NATO.
- NIJ Level IV: This is the highest rating, capable of protecting against armor-piercing rifle rounds.
Always verify the specifications provided by the manufacturer to ensure the shield meets your operational needs.
Visibility and Adaptability
A wheeled ballistic shield should offer superior visibility without compromising safety. This can be achieved through:
- Transparent Areas: Look for shields with transparent ballistic-grade windows for enhanced situational awareness.
- Modular Design: Some shields come with the option to attach accessories, such as lights or communication devices, allowing for versatility in different scenarios.
Durability and Maintenance
A high-quality wheeled ballistic shield should exhibit durability to withstand rigorous use. Consider the following features:
- Material Composition: Shields are typically made from materials like polycarbonate or high-strength polyethylene. Choose one that combines weight savings with high ballistic resistance.
- Finish: Ensure the surface is resistant to scratches and environmental wear, facilitating easy cleaning and maintenance.

Cost Considerations
When purchasing a wheeled ballistic shield, budget is a significant factor. While it's tempting to go for the cheapest option, remember that quality often correlates with price.
- Price Range: Typically, you can find shields starting from $1,500 to over $5,000. The variation is usually due to ballistic rating, materials used, and brand reputation.
- Investment Justification: Consider the long-term benefits of investing in a shield that meets higher ballistic standards and offers greater versatility.
